Output d6ee64c960bdb8d840a00071c368215f88637a54eff2181a1de345f427f5f3ed:0

value
530381308
script pubkey
OP_0 OP_PUSHBYTES_20 027ce94d75f4ab65de4b0bfd8f05f9d3efd97844
address
bc1qqf7wjnt47j4kthjtp07c7p0e60haj7zys3mhz4
transaction
d6ee64c960bdb8d840a00071c368215f88637a54eff2181a1de345f427f5f3ed